
Replace light bulbs by LED lights
Replacing incandescent light bulbs by LED lights can save you a lot of money over the lifespan of these bulbs! It needs a small investment to replace the light bulbs but you will earn back this money easily!
An incandescent light bulb often uses 60 Watts while LED lights only use around 10 Watts on average! A difference of 50 Watts! And best of all, you can’t even tell the difference between an incandescent light bulb and a LED light anymore! Use the calculator to see how much it can save you!

Extra tips
Apart from replacing your incandescent light bulbs by LED lights can use below tips to save extra money and reduce your ecological footprint:
- Turn off your lights when you leave a room
- Bring your old defect light bulbs to a recycling centre
- Check your fixtures before buying LED lights! You don't want to spend a lot of money and find out you can't use the LED lights
- Choose a warm or cool LED light to suit your use
